HC Deb 10 November 1966 vol 735 c357W
Mr. Whitaker

asked the Secretary of State for Defence what are the total costs expected to be incurred in this and each of the next five years by this country for military expenditure and bases in the Persian Gulf and elsewhere in the Middle East.

Mr. Healey

The attributable cost of our forces at present in the Middle East is about £66 million a year. For the present position in the Persian Gulf I would refer the hon. Member to my reply to the hon. Member for Sheffield, Heeley (Mr. Hooley) on 9th November. For the future, I am not prepared to reveal detailed information about our plans for redeployment in the Gulf.—[Vol. 735, c.289.]
